Mount Giovo (1991 m)

It is the highest and most powerful mountain of the Modena Apennine ridge, with vast sides, two glacial cirques, steep gullies, rocky terraces and several peaks that make up the summit.

 

- ascent to the summit from the north via the normal route, descent to the ENE via Borra dei Porci to Lago Santo.

 

The ascent to Monte Giovo from the Passo della Boccaia via the squat crest and the northern shoulder is a beautiful excursion, not too long and very panoramic, within the reach of many hikers; it is also one of the safest escape routes from the Apennine ridge in case of bad weather.

 

If you climb from this side, for a beautiful and not long crossing of the summit we recommend descending to Lago Santo via Borra dei Porci; although this hike is not particularly challenging, this side, due to the steepness and friability of the terrain in some places, is not recommended for totally inexperienced hikers, who would instead descend more easily along the same path followed on the way up.

 

Estimated time: 1 hour for the ascent, 0.45 hours for the descent. Difference in altitude uphill 417 m. Difficulty: E, at times E+ downhill.

Connecting ridge between Monte Rondinaio and Monte Giovo

This is a grassy and rocky ridge, very varied and spectacular to walk. Its characteristics make it unique in the Modena Apennines.

 

- from Monte Rondinaio 1964 m to Monte Giovo 1991 m, along the ridge path n°00.

 

Considered by many to be the most beautiful hike in the Modena mountains, it is certainly the most treacherous, at least among those on the normal CAI paths.

 

However, although several passages require attention and a sure step (for the equipped section, an absence of vertigo is also required), for capable hikers the itinerary is not a problem at all, being spectacular for the views and fun in the most challenging points. Route to be avoided in stormy weather, the risk of lightning is not so remote, furthermore a reduction in visibility could increase the difficulties in the treacherous sections.

 

Difficulty E+/EE; approximately 1.15 hours.

"Tour of the four lakes" with ascent to Monte Rondinaio Lombardo (1825 m)

Lago Santo>Foce a Giovo>Lago Torbido>Lago Turchino>Finestra del Rondinaio>Rondinaio Lombardo>Lago Baccio>Lago Santo.

 

Here is proposed a "circuit" of great hiking interest, which allows you to visit the famous four lakes located at the foot of the Giovo-Rondinaio massif and the two beautiful glacial cirques of Rondinaio.

 

Difficulty E. Total estimated time: approximately 3.30 hours.
